Blepharitis & Autoimmunity: Is There a Link ?
The increasing body of study suggests a conceivable link between blepharitis and autoimmune illnesses. Although blepharitis is often considered as a largely inflammatory condition affecting the ocular borders, some patients experience it alongside systemic autoimmune disorders. Indeed , investigations have revealed higher rates of certain autoimmune markers in individuals experiencing blepharitis. This doesn't necessarily mean that blepharitis is *caused* by autoimmunity, but it implies a complex interplay. More investigation is needed to clarify the nature of this association and to develop effective management strategies for individuals who suffer from both conditions.

Simple Solutions for Eyelid Inflammation : Simple Ways to Alleviate Irritation
Dealing with irritated eyes can be bothersome . Thankfully, many home remedies can provide improvement. Frequent warm applications are essential - soak a fresh towel in warm water and apply it to your shut eyelids for 5 to 10 moments . Carefully wiping your eyelids with a diluted eyelid cleanser is also important. You can prepare this solution by combining a small drops of baby shampoo blepharitis home treatments with warm water. Don't forget to rinse thoroughly afterward. In addition, ensuring your lids free of debris can significantly reduce symptoms .

Living with Autoimmune Blepharitis : Strategies & Methods
Dealing with autoimmune blepharitis can be difficult, but practical management is possible with the right approach. Consistent eyelid cleansing is key , involving delicately removing debris with warm compresses and mild eyelid washes. Visiting an eye doctor is essential for correct diagnosis and to exclude any underlying conditions. They may suggest lubricating eye ointments to reduce inflammation and prevent infection. Furthermore, controlling associated autoimmune diseases – such as psoriasis – can significantly influence blepharitis symptoms. Finally, consider lifestyle changes and relaxation techniques to promote overall eye health and potentially ease symptoms .
